If users report that crashes from the Lumen app aren't showing up in dashboards, first check the Crashfall ingest queue depth. Anything over 50k pending means symbolication is behind — usually a missing dSYM upload from the latest release. Don't restart the workers first; that just reshuffles the backlog. Instead, confirm symbol files landed, then bump the symbolicator pool via the Herdwick console. Reports older than 72 hours are dropped, so act quickly. Step-by-step commands and escalation order are on this page:

dashboard of hadug-bahif = https://grafana.paliqworks.corp/view/display/job/41c137a73b0b

**Q: Why do the Tillbox payments integration tests flake so often?**

A: Mostly timing. The sandbox ledger settles asynchronously, and a few tests assert balances too early. We've tagged the worst offenders with `@retry` as a stopgap, but the real fix is polling for settlement. Don't just bump timeouts — it hides regressions. The full flake inventory and fixes-in-progress are tracked here.

wiki page, kahog-hahig: https://vault.zemvargrid.internal/display/deploy/repo/settings/merge_requests/job/settings/6f3b933774dbc5320a4daa18

## Further Reading

The Larkmere replica-lag alarm fires when any read replica trails the primary by more than 30 seconds for three consecutive checks. New team members should understand why the threshold is deliberately conservative and how failover interacts with the alarm before modifying it. The full design rationale, historical tuning decisions, and escalation policy are documented on the internal page below.

operations page: https://confluence.lumicsys.internal/projects/display/projects/display

## Env vars for Lanternkit

Our shared component library, Lanternkit, reads its version channel from `LK_CHANNEL` — use `beta` locally and `stable` everywhere else. `LK_CACHE_DIR` speeds up installs, so set it to something on fast disk. Pulling prerelease builds hits the private package mirror, which needs a credential in your env file too. Pop the mirror token onto the very next line.

sealed setting: LEDGER_TOKEN5=6d086